At the border, the north wind was like a knife. On a snowy night, a fourteen-year-old orphan opened his eyes and looked at the sky.
His father died in an unknown battle and his mother had a difficult childbirth - Chen Yan started out as an abandoned son at the bottom of the military camp. With a pair of observant eyes and a heart that refused to become cold, he stepped through the death situation, overturned the tactics, and traveled across the battlefield step by step. From a soldier to a general, from a frontier official to the last pillar of the empire.
There is no divine power, no invincible golden finger. What he relied on was to read "Sun Tzu's Art of War" into his bones and blood, and to hide his wisdom in the blade of his sword.
